I know there are a million pumpkin smoothies out there- this one is my favorite. You can use butternut squash, sweet potato or any other sweet squash you prefer in place of the pumpkin- it will be just as good.
Thanksgiving leftovers pie smoothie
Serves 1
1 banana, frozen
½ cup pumpkin(or squash) puree
½ cup goat or sheep’s milk yogurt
2 tbsp pecans, chopped
1 tbsp chia seeds
½ tsp vanilla extract
½ tsp pumpkin pie spice
¼ tsp cinnamon
stevia, to taste
1/2-1 cup almond milk (depending on desired thickness)
Blend all ingredients in a high speed blender. Add ice to reach desired consistency and serve. I like to eat mine in a bowl, topped with some more chopped pecans.
